Derby Train Station is well-equipped to handle a variety of passenger needs. The ticket office operates with extensive hours, from early morning at 04:55 until late at night at 22:45 during the week, with slightly adjusted hours on the weekend. For those who prefer digital solutions, ticket machines are available and include facilities for collecting online purchases. Accessibility is a focus here, with step-free access across the entire station, supported by lifts and tactile paving.
This station has a notable commitment to customer assistance and safety. Staff are readily available to help, and several help points are dotted around for immediate inquiries. While there are no luggage storage facilities, the lost property office at Nottingham offers a robust service for misplaced items. Safety is enhanced with CCTV covering both the station and car park areas.
For seamless transitions to other modes of transportation, Derby Train Station offers several options. A taxi rank can be found on the station forecourt for quick, convenient transfers. The KinchBus's "Skylink" service operates a 24-hour schedule connecting passengers directly to East Midlands Airport, ensuring easy access to international travel.
Bus services are also comprehensively covered, with information readily available and even in a printable format for the organized traveler. For those moments when regular service is disrupted, rail replacement services can be accessed from the Pride Park exit, ensuring continuity of travel.

For daily commuters and travelers with bicycles, Derby Station provides 204 sheltered bike spaces equipped with CCTV for peace of mind. The car park runs 24 hours with a range of tickets catering to short and long stays, making it convenient for all types of travelers. Refreshment facilities at the station ensure you are fueled and ready for your journey, and while there's no public Wi-Fi, the spacious waiting areas come with comfortable seating and heating.

The station may not have a ticket office or machines, making it essential to buy your tickets online in advance. Once you've got your ticket sorted, you'll find smartcard validators available for your convenience and an induction loop installed for hearing assistance. A help point exists to offer guidance on your travels, with customer information available via arrival and departure screens as well as announcements.
Accessibility is a focus, with step-free access in parts of the station. Platform 1, leading to Pontypridd, is accessible via the car park's paved area. However, accessing Platform 2 toward Treherbert might require a bit more planning, as navigating the footbridge would involve steps unless you take a longer route via Brook Street footbridge. Be mindful that wheelchair and mobility scooters are not easily accommodated.
For those needing onward travel by bus, the rail replacement service stop is conveniently located on Gelligaled Road, close to the junction with Brook Street. While there are no dedicated facilities for hiring bicycles, nearby stands can accommodate your bicycle if you’re continuing your journey by bike. Remember, although there are no accessible taxis directly at the station, local services can be pre-booked to meet such needs.
